The St. Joe Company (NYSE: JOE) ("St. Joe") and InterMountain Management, LLC ("InterMountain") announced today their intent to pursue the formation of a joint venture to construct and manage a new hotel in Panama City Beach, Florida.

"InterMountain looks forward to working with St. Joe with the goal of expanding branded hotels in the Panama City Beach market," stated Dewey Weaver, Owner of InterMountain. Mr. Weaver added, "We believe there is a strong demand for new hotels near Pier Park and in Panama City Beach as a whole."

"We are excited about the opportunity to partner with a best in class hotel operator like InterMountain and the goal of expanding St. Joe's portfolio of income producing properties," said Jorge Gonzalez, President and Chief Executive Officer of The St. Joe Company. Gonzalez added, "We view the expansion of our lodging and hospitality operations accretive to our overall business strategy and have chosen to work with InterMountain on this opportunity based on its proven track record of successful hotel development and extensive lodging experience. We see strong potential in the growing family-oriented tourism market of Panama City Beach, especially with activities like the regional amateur sports tournaments hosted at Frank Brown Park and the Panama City Beach Aquatic Center, the extensive shopping and entertainment in the Pier Park area, and, of course, the beautiful white sandy beaches. Panama City Beach is emerging as a year-round destination for the entire family."

The parties plan to jointly design, develop, construct and own a limited service hotel to be located on land provided by St. Joe in the Pier Park area. The current plan is for the hotel to be branded as a TownePlace Suites hotel and be managed by InterMountain.
